The N&MA District Police inaugurated the much-anticipated SDPO CUP 2025, an open-for-all Windball Cricket Tournament, on the South Creek School Ground, Baratang on nineteenth March 2025. The match, which witnessed enthusiastic participation from the area people, goals to foster unity, promote sportsmanship, and strengthen the bond between the police and the general public. This initiative is a part of the district police’s ongoing efforts to have interaction with the youth and encourage wholesome, constructive actions that contribute to group growth.
The inaugural ceremony was graced by Mr. Chandan G.S., SDPO Rangat, who formally declared the match open. In his tackle, he underscored the significance of sports activities in instilling self-discipline, teamwork, and resilience amongst individuals. He highlighted that occasions just like the SDPO CUP present a constructive platform for youth engagement, permitting them to showcase their expertise whereas fostering mutual respect and camaraderie.
The opening match of the match witnessed an exhilarating conflict between PS Baratang and Naya Dera, fascinating the viewers with thrilling gameplay and aggressive spirit. The vitality and enthusiasm displayed by each groups set an inspiring tone for the upcoming matches, that are anticipated to characteristic spirited participation from varied groups throughout the area.
